Messrs. M'Meckan, Blackwood, and Co's steamer Tararua, from Melbourne via Hokitika and Greymouth, arrived outside the Boulder Bank at 3 o'clock on Saturday afternoon. Capt. Pearce reports leaving Sandridge Pier, at 2 p m on the Bth inst., and passed the Sisters Island at 9 a.m. text day. From thence experienced strong S. and S.W. gales, with high sea, until nearing the land; then fresh N.E. breeze and thick weather; stopped engines at 3 o'clock until daylight, and arrived off Hokitika at 11 o'clock on the 13th, after a passage of 4 days 19 hours Was tendered for passengers and part of cargo the same afternoon, and for balance the following day, leaving for Greymouth at 4 p.m., and arriving there at 5.30. Was at once tendered and left for Kelson, arriving as above.
